About the Author
Hannah Colby was born in Norwich, went to school in London and studied French Civilization at the Sorbonne in Paris.Hannah Colby's mother was a well-known horse painter, but Hannah has preferred drawing and painting the human face.She has also had a life-long love of music and studied piano and viola. While bringing up her four children, Hannah playeda key role in establishing an innovative activity centre for disabled young people in Suffolk.
